天嵌 ARM开发社区

 找回密码
 注册
查看: 2245|回复: 6

app下的hello-c编译不通过

[复制链接]
nantjzh1 发表于 2014-7-5 11:31:42 | 显示全部楼层 |阅读模式
本帖最后由 nantjzh1 于 2014-7-11 08:48 编辑

app_TQ6410下的hello-c编译不通过,有好几个测试文件都通不过,报cannot find crtl.o、crti.o、crtbegin.o,no such file or directory.错误,请帮忙解决一下吧
wbz073 发表于 2014-7-7 08:56:06 | 显示全部楼层
你的对应目录下有无crtl.c、crti.c、crtbegin.c几个文件
 楼主| nantjzh1 发表于 2014-7-7 09:08:24 | 显示全部楼层
wbz073 发表于 2014-7-7 08:56
你的对应目录下有无crtl.c、crti.c、crtbegin.c几个文件

没有这几个文件,我就是在他们的原来目录下执行make,其他没有动,也没有这几个文件。我搜索了整个linux目录,都没有这几个文件,这几个文件可能是系统带的。不知道如何解决
wbz073 发表于 2014-7-7 09:10:15 | 显示全部楼层
nantjzh1 发表于 2014-7-7 09:08
没有这几个文件,我就是在他们的原来目录下执行make,其他没有动,也没有这几个文件。我搜索了整个linux ...

你可以看你的Makefile文件,如果报错说没有,一定是有地方引用到了
 楼主| nantjzh1 发表于 2014-7-7 09:30:17 | 显示全部楼层
wbz073 发表于 2014-7-7 09:10
你可以看你的Makefile文件,如果报错说没有,一定是有地方引用到了

Makefile文件比较简单:all:hello-c
hello-c:hello-c.c
$(CROSS)gcc -g -o hello-c hello-c.c
clean:
@rm -vf *.o
比较简单,看不出有什么地方引用,hello-c.c也就是一条打印语句吧。原因不清楚,请帮忙
 楼主| nantjzh1 发表于 2014-7-7 14:07:13 | 显示全部楼层
hello-c这个测试在您们那边应该是能够编译通过的,可以把您们的编译环境给我发一份么?
 楼主| nantjzh1 发表于 2014-7-8 14:44:02 | 显示全部楼层
已解决,谢谢坛主的关注
您需要登录后才可以回帖 登录 | 注册

本版积分规则

关闭

i.MX8系列ARM cortex A53 M4 工控板上一条 /1 下一条

Archiver|手机版|小黑屋|天嵌 嵌入式开发社区 ( 粤ICP备11094220号 )

GMT+8, 2024-5-29 10:00 , Processed in 1.046875 second(s), 19 queries .

Powered by Discuz! X3.4

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表